Fonseca Issues Warning To ATP Elites

Anybody who saw Joao Fonseca at his best last year knows beyond a shadow of a doubt, he is an extraordinary powerhouse with the capacity to blast anybody off the court. Anybody.

Last night Fonseca finally returned to his top form – after a long slump of mediocrity – with a two set rout of Tommy Paul.

In the previous round of BNP Paribas Open Fonseca won a thriller vs Karen Khachanov which was also impressive.

Suddenly out of nowhere Fonseca is a new man again, and a different player than the one we saw for the last year or so. And best of all, he has the self belief that Carlos and Sinner are in his league and beatable. “I need to believe that I have the necessary level to beat Sinner and Alcaraz. In fact, I do believe it, I think I can achieve it. I just need time, mental work, physical work, and technical improvements in my tennis. There’s a lot to improve, but I’m on the right path,” said the 19 year old Brazilian.

Sinner and Carlos have been warned. Joao Fonseca is not coming to pay homage to the ATP’s top two … he’s coming to take the throne.
